Professional Experience

Charlene has over 20 years’ experience of working as a mental health professional treating adults and young people. She is a UKCP/BACP registered therapist, a Gestalt trained group facilitator and an EMDR practitioner.

She has worked across a broad spectrum of services including NHS forensic healthcare/male prisons, private rehabilitation and detoxification units and private psychiatric hospitals.

Her expertise lies in helping those presenting with behavioural/substance addictions, relationship issues and childhood trauma. She also has substantial experience of working with firefighters, prison officers and rescue workers experiencing trauma and complex PTSD.

Charlene uses a range of interventions such as psychodynamic therapy, Gestalt, solution focused therapy, CBT and transpersonal therapy according to the patient and their individual needs.

Charlene is warm and empathic, yet direct and honest.
